can somebody give me alittle more detail on how to adjust fuel pump on 7441 proxima to increase power please
 
Hello,

Markku is the expert in HP increase! I e-mailed him and received this response. I have a 3340, so it wasn't exactly the same but close enough so I could make the change - and it worked great!
Here's his response:

Yes, when you take off a cover of injection pump (rear of the pump) you can see 3 to 4 screw head. You must turn the uppest one (10mm hex bolt head on the pump frame) 1 rev to cw direction. (This is fuel flow adjustment)

Then you see 2* 22 mm screw heads. You must loose the upper one, and turn with srew driver 1.5 rev to cw direction and lock the 22 mm screw turning it tight (not too tight ) (This is timing adjustment)

Hmm. Actually that is how 6340 engine is adjusted. Principle is the same, but Renze did the same to his 5245 and he increased fuel feed by 2 turns. I think it is giving now some smoke allready. But it is so easy to do, you can try different settings. You must count the revs on paper, so you can turn factory settings back if something goes wrong.

You can allways ask more if needed.
